And the bad news is Doonesbury' Comic Taking a 12-Week Break Starting This Month
By Dave Astor
Published: March 05, 2008 4:20 PM ET
NEW YORK "Doonesbury" cartoonist Garry Trudeau will be taking a 12-week vacation from his comic, Universal Press Syndicate announced this afternoon.
"It has been 16 years since Garry Trudeau took an extended leave from 'Doonesbury,'" said Universal President Lee Salem in a statement. "He has requested another break -- well-deserved in my mind -- to work on other projects, travel, and regenerate a few creative cells."
Salem added that the break will last from Sunday, March 23, to Monday, June 16, and that Trudeau "looks forward to resuming the strip before the two major political conventions and the general election."
